Willow Bough Tablecloth

If you have a large table like Linda’s here and we don’t have a big enough sized tablecloth to fit your table (view sizes here!) then an easy hack is to purchase our pvc fabric to fit your table. It’s sold by the half metre so you can get pretty accurate and because it won’t fray, you don’t even need to hem it – easy peasy and it looks fab. It’s also wipe clean which is fab for a dining table!
